Locking Wheel Nuts

Locking wheel nuts can be a simple yet effective deterrent for criminals who want to steal your car's wheels. They're just like regular lug nuts, but with a cut out in the centre to allow them to be undone with the matching key. They are also designed in a way that they are much more difficult to remove than standard wheel nuts which makes them a better deterrent to thieves.

Locking nut keys are cylindrical on one side and hexagonal on the other. They're specific to the lock lug nuts included with your vehicle and it's a good idea to check here first. The keys are usually stored in the glovebox or in the boot of your vehicle (if there's an extra tire) along with the owner's manual.

Other places to look are the door card pockets or the storage compartments in the centre console which could be there after your vehicle was changed hands a few times. If you are lucky your locking nut will still be inside the container in the cabin. If it isn't, then you'll need a new key to be ordered which can take a long time to arrive. Remote Keys

A remote key, also known as a "smart key", is designed to make it easier to lock and unlock your vehicle without having to insert a keyblade from a metal. It is powered by a tiny battery, and has buttons that you can use to turn on the ignition. A chip within the remote key's head communicates with your car to begin it.

The most common reason for the remote control on your C1's to cease functioning is a dead coin battery, which you can replace in a matter of minutes. Make sure the buttons are all pressed and that the metal clips are properly in place to make sure that the circuit is functioning properly.

holding-car-keys-woman-in-formal-clothes-is-indoo-2021-12-27-15-52-03-utc-min-scaled.jpgWater damage is a different reason for a Citroen C1 remote key not working. A quick bath in a sink full of soapy water or submersion in the pool or ocean can be a serious threat to the electronics of your key fob particularly the chip inside. You should carefully remove the fob's key and dry it with paper towel before returning it.

A malfunctioning receiver module can also prevent your citroen c3 key fob C1 remote key from working. You can try restarting your system by disconnecting the battery at 12 volts for a few minutes. This will drain all residual energy and restart the on-board computer.
